Upon returning from dinner, Nick sees Jay Gatsby standing on his lawn and gazing out across Long Island sound. WebDisillusionment Theme In The Great Gatsby. 837 Words4 Pages. The American Dream is a belief that has become part of the American identity. It follows that as long as people were willing to work hard they could overcome any struggle or hardship they might face and achieve success.
